CS3, Inc. is Hiring a Safety Manager Near Memphis, TN

Located in our Memphis, TN facility and reporting to the Business Unit Manager, the Safety Manager will be responsible for supporting and enhancing safety culture for different business units in the company. Responsibilities:
  • Works directly with employees at all levels to foster a culture that recognizes safety as a priority.  
  • Promotes a safe working culture by developing and conducting ongoing review and evaluation of safety programs, policies, and procedures.  
  • Compiles and submits data for ongoing monthly, quarterly, annual reporting in a timely manner as well as ad hoc reporting when requested and in a timely manner.
  • Provides guidance on matters regarding OSHA, ANSI, WC, and any/all other regulatory agencies and oversees and manages compliance with these agencies or programs.  
  • Ensure business units remain in compliance with federal, state, local and industry safety regulations.  
  • Compile checklists, instructions, documentation, and guidelines that promote safe working practices. 
  • Contact person for safety related questions, issues or concerns for employees, agencies, customers, etc. 
  • Follows up on accidents/incidents as necessary including accident investigation, root cause analysis, insurance, reporting, claims follow up, etc. in a timely manner. 
  • Maintains accident and incident records according to OSHA and/or other regulatory agency guidelines. 
  • Preparation of safety plans, contingency plans, emergency action plans, site, or project specific safety plans, etc. for facilities and/or work site locations as needed. 
  • Organize monthly safety committee meetings, follow up on relevant items as needed.  
  • Monitor, provide and remain in compliance with safety related information as requested or required by customers, contractors, vendors, etc.  
  • Monitor safety training for compliance and completion. 
  • Development of various leadership training and employee awareness programs as necessary. 
  • Hands on training as necessary. 
  • Assist with evaluation and selection of PPE as necessary.
  • Assists with acquiring permits, submitting required reporting with regulatory agencies as necessary.
  • Regularly visits job sites and facilities for allocated business units to ensure compliance and safe practices being followed.  
  • Responsible for all health and safety tasks, requirements and follow up.
  • Support business units as identified.
  • Any other duties as assigned.
Qualifications:
  • High School Diploma (or GED or High School Equivalence Certificate)- required.
  • Degree in Occupational Health and Safety or relevant field or equivalent work experience- required.
  • Minimum 3-5 years of relevant experience- required.
  • Certification as Safety Professional- desired.
  • Ability to work independently or with others.
  • Organized and detail oriented.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Personal computer skills and knowledge of Microsoft Office, including intermediate to advanced Excel.
  • Ability to travel domestically- 25%-30%.
Physical Demands
  • Ability to go on-site, go on rooftops, or other locations where work is being performed. 
  • Ability to stand for extended periods of time and walk over uneven surfaces. 
  • At times sedentary role when working out of the office.
